Florida is bracing yet again preparing evacuations as Hurricane Milton has strengthened.
Milton became a Category 3 storm on Monday, packing top sustained winds of 125 mph. The rapidly intensifying cyclone is spinning in the Southwestern Gulf of Mexico and drifting to the east.
Before it crosses the Gulf of Mexico and strikes Florida, it is expected to be a Category 4 hurricane, but the National Hurricane Center forecasts it to be a Category 3 storm at the time of landfall. Before reaching Florida, Milton is expected to sideswipe Mexico's Yucatan Peninsula. A hurricane warning is in place there.
